Definition
A specialized database management system integrated into calibration software that handles the storage, retrieval, organization, and management of calibration-related data including instrument specifications, calibration schedules, test results, uncertainty calculations, compliance records, and traceability documentation. It ensures data integrity, facilitates audit trails, and supports regulatory compliance in calibration laboratories. Working Principle
The system operates as a structured data repository using relational or specialized database architectures to store calibration metadata, measurement results, and instrument characteristics. It provides data validation, version control, access management, and query capabilities to support calibration workflows, reporting, and quality management systems. Data is organized in tables or documents, with indexes for efficient retrieval. The system ensures transactional integrity and supports concurrent access by multiple users. It includes backup and recovery mechanisms to prevent data loss. The working principle relies on standard database engines, which may be configured for specific performance and reliability requirements. The system interfaces with calibration software through APIs or direct database connections, allowing seamless integration. It maintains audit trails and logs for compliance. The system's performance is influenced by hardware resources, such as CPU, memory, and storage speed. It is designed to handle large volumes of calibration data while maintaining data accuracy and integrity.

Reliability & Engineering Risk Analysis

Failure Mode & Root Cause
Data Corruption
Cause: Hardware failures (e.g., disk sector errors), software bugs, or improper shutdowns leading to inconsistent database states.
Performance Degradation
Cause: Poorly optimized queries, inadequate indexing, insufficient hardware resources (CPU, memory, I/O), or database fragmentation over time.
Maintenance Indicators
  • Significant slowdown in query response times or transaction processing
  • Frequent error logs indicating connection failures, deadlocks, or data integrity violations
Engineering Tips
  • Implement regular database maintenance routines, including index rebuilding, statistics updates, and data archiving to optimize performance.
  • Use database monitoring tools to track key performance indicators (KPIs) and set up alerts for anomalies, enabling proactive issue resolution.
